Suitable Temperature Range for Painting
When taking into consideration exterior painting tasks, the ideal temperature level array plays an important role in attaining optimum outcomes. Paint in the appropriate temperature conditions guarantees that the paint sticks appropriately to the surface area, dries out uniformly, and cures efficiently. Generally, the advised temperature level array for exterior painting is in between 50 to 85 degrees Fahrenheit.
Paint in temperature levels below 50 degrees Fahrenheit can bring about concerns such as inadequate paint bond, prolonged drying times, and a raised chance of splitting or peeling off.
On the other hand, painting in temperatures over 85 levels Fahrenheit can cause the paint to dry too promptly, leading to blistering, gurgling, and an unequal finish.
To achieve the very best results, it is essential to inspect the weather prediction prior to beginning an exterior paint project. Ideally, aim to repaint during mild climate condition with moderate temperature levels and reduced humidity degrees.
Results of Humidity on Paint Drying
Moisture degrees considerably impact the drying procedure of paint related to exterior surfaces. High moisture can lengthen the drying time of paint, bring about prospective concerns such as trickling, streaking, or even the development of bubbles on the repainted surface. Excess wetness in the air reduces the evaporation of water from the paint, preventing the treating procedure. This is particularly problematic for water-based paints, as they depend on dissipation for drying out.

Wind and Precipitation Considerations
Wind speed and precipitation are important aspects that dramatically impact the success of an exterior paint project.
When it pertains to wind, both rate and direction are essential factors to consider. High wind rates can trigger paint to completely dry as well quickly, causing a subpar do with possible issues like cracking or unequal appearance. In addition, wind can bring particles that may follow the damp paint, causing flaws. As a result, painters ought to aim to work with days with light to moderate winds for optimal paint problems.
On the other hand, rainfall, whether rain or snow, can be extremely detrimental to the outcome of an outside paint task. Wetness from rainfall can prevent paint attachment, causing peeling off and bubbling over time.
